Class GateConditionService

java.lang.Object
com.xebialabs.xlrelease.service.GateConditionService

@Service public class GateConditionService extends Object
  • Constructor Summary

    Constructors
    Constructor
    Description
    GateConditionService(com.xebialabs.xlrelease.service.CiIdService ciIdService, XLReleaseEventBus eventBus, com.xebialabs.xlrelease.repository.TaskRepository taskRepository, com.xebialabs.xlrelease.repository.GateConditionRepository gateConditionRepository)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    com.xebialabs.xlrelease.domain.GateCondition
    create(String parentId)
     
    com.xebialabs.xlrelease.domain.GateCondition
    create(String gateId, String text)
     
    void
    delete(String conditionId)
     
    com.xebialabs.xlrelease.domain.GateCondition
    findById(String conditionId)
     
    com.xebialabs.xlrelease.domain.GateCondition
    update(String conditionId, com.xebialabs.xlrelease.domain.GateCondition updatedCondition)
     

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• GateConditionService

      @Autowired public GateConditionService(com.xebialabs.xlrelease.service.CiIdService ciIdService, XLReleaseEventBus eventBus, com.xebialabs.xlrelease.repository.TaskRepository taskRepository, com.xebialabs.xlrelease.repository.GateConditionRepository gateConditionRepository)
  • Method Details

    • create

      @Timed public com.xebialabs.xlrelease.domain.GateCondition create(String parentId)
    • create

      @Timed public com.xebialabs.xlrelease.domain.GateCondition create(String gateId, String text)
    • findById

      @Timed public com.xebialabs.xlrelease.domain.GateCondition findById(String conditionId)
    • update

      @Timed public com.xebialabs.xlrelease.domain.GateCondition update(String conditionId, com.xebialabs.xlrelease.domain.GateCondition updatedCondition)
    • delete

      @Timed public void delete(String conditionId)